Our approach to ESG

At Places for People, we’re committed to fostering thriving, inclusive, and sustainable Communities. It’s fundamental to our purpose and ambition as the UK’s leading Social Enterprise to take a holistic approach to sustainability and lay the foundations in which current and future Communities can thrive. 

Our ESG priorities have been identified through a rigorous strategy development process. This has actively considered current and future regulatory requirements, key sector and thematic frameworks such as the Sustainability Reporting Standard for Social Housing, insights from our wider risk management approach, and rich conversations with our Customers, Colleagues and sector peers. 

By bringing together the activity required to meet our ESG commitments in one place, we can hold ourselves accountable to improving ESG outcomes for all our Customers, Communities, partners and the wider society. We will report each year with updates on our successes and challenges. We will promote a culture of transparency around our ESG performance to help meet the needs of our commercial and regulatory counterparts. Throughout, we will deepen and broaden our organisational capabilities, making sure we have the skills, insights and ingenuity to tackle whatever challenges lie ahead for our Customers and Communities.
